Cardiac Bypass Surgery Superior to Non-surgical Procedure for Adults With Diabetes and Heart Disease

Bethesda, Maryland–(ENEWSPF)–November 5, 2012. Adults with diabetes and multi-vessel coronary heart disease who underwent cardiac bypass surgery had better overall heart-related outcomes than those who underwent an artery-opening procedure to improve blood flow to the heart muscle, according to the results from an international study. Growing ‘Super Rat’ Population Is Resistant to Rodenticides

Washington, DC–(ENEWSPF)–November 5, 2012.  An ongoing study in the United Kingdom has found that in areas of southern England up to 75% of the rat population is potentially resistant to the common rodenticides warfarin, bromadiolone, and difenacoum.
